## Ownership

Deep-link routing for the Skylark mobile app lives in this repo — yes, all of it, including the gnarly fallback logic for links opened from the Pennywhistle newsletter. If a route 404s on device but works on web, it's almost certainly the manifest in `/routes`, not your code. Before touching anything, skim the routing RFC in the docs folder. Questions and review requests go to our routing owner, named below.

approver of hahog-hahap = Ulaath Praael

## Building Access — Spares Room (Hullbrook Annex)

Contractors: the spare hardware room is down the east corridor on the ground floor, third door on the left. Sign in at the front desk first and grab a visitor lanyard. Anything you take out, jot it in the blue logbook — yes, even the little stuff. The door self-locks, so don't wedge it. To get in, punch in the code below.

staff pass of hagug-taguf = bdg-HJ-9

Handover — Top Floor Quiet Room

Priya, the quiet room on level 9 at Calder House is now bookable again after the ventilation fix. Please keep the blinds down until the glare film arrives, and log any booking clashes with facilities. The door lock was rekeyed on Tuesday, so use the new code below.

badge for fajog-fahap: bdg-G-50